版權(quán)說(shuō)明:本文檔由用戶(hù)提供并上傳,收益歸屬內(nèi)容提供方,若內(nèi)容存在侵權(quán),請(qǐng)進(jìn)行舉報(bào)或認(rèn)領(lǐng)
文檔簡(jiǎn)介
采用中斷技術(shù)控制燈的亮滅(外部中斷)PPT模板下載:/moban/行業(yè)PPT模板:/hangye/節(jié)日PPT模板:/jieri/PPT素材下載:/sucai/PPT背景圖片:/beijing/PPT圖表下載:/tubiao/優(yōu)秀PPT下載:/xiazai/PPT教程:/powerpoint/Word教程:/word/Excel教程:/excel/資料下載:/ziliao/PPT課件下載:/kejian/范文下載:/fanwen/試卷下載:/shiti/教案下載:/jiaoan/2021/6/271引入在平時(shí)的生活中,大家有沒(méi)有這樣的經(jīng)驗(yàn):正在家里看書(shū),突然有人敲門(mén),我們?cè)跁?shū)上做上記號(hào),然后跑去開(kāi)門(mén)并招待客人,待客人走后又從之前做記號(hào)的地方繼續(xù)看書(shū)。那么,這種情況在單片機(jī)中就叫做中斷。招待客人做記號(hào)看書(shū)從做記號(hào)的地方繼續(xù)看書(shū)有人敲門(mén)2021/6/272課內(nèi)導(dǎo)航1.項(xiàng)目任務(wù)
2.項(xiàng)目分析
3.項(xiàng)目實(shí)施
4.例題
2021/6/273項(xiàng)目任務(wù)
LED燈D1連接P1.0,D2連接P1.1,接通電源,D1長(zhǎng)亮,D2不亮,按一下開(kāi)關(guān)S,滅掉長(zhǎng)亮的D1,同時(shí)點(diǎn)亮D2,持續(xù)1s后,又恢復(fù)到開(kāi)關(guān)按下之前D1長(zhǎng)亮D2不亮。
將“點(diǎn)亮D1”放入主程序中,把完成“滅掉D1,同時(shí)將D2點(diǎn)亮持續(xù)1s”的指令放到中斷服務(wù)程序中,中斷請(qǐng)求由開(kāi)關(guān)S來(lái)產(chǎn)生。2021/6/274項(xiàng)目分析所需元器件:?jiǎn)纹瑱C(jī)芯片AT89C51發(fā)光二極管LED燈電阻10K?電阻220?按鍵S硬件電路設(shè)計(jì):復(fù)位電路、時(shí)鐘電路、電源電路、LED燈D1連接P1.0,D2連接P1.1、中斷開(kāi)關(guān)接P3.3(外部中斷1入口)程序設(shè)計(jì):程序設(shè)計(jì)思路程序編寫(xiě)針對(duì)項(xiàng)目任務(wù)我們所需要完成的工作有哪些?2021/6/275項(xiàng)目實(shí)施:硬件電路設(shè)計(jì)2021/6/276項(xiàng)目實(shí)施:程序設(shè)計(jì)思路主程序設(shè)計(jì)思路中斷服務(wù)子程序設(shè)計(jì)思路2021/6/277項(xiàng)目實(shí)施:程序設(shè)計(jì)起始程序段LEDEQUP1;兩只LED均接在P1上,EQU將一個(gè)常數(shù)或匯編符號(hào)賦給字符名D1BITP1.0;D1接在P1.0,BIT用于定義位變量D2BITP1.1;D2接在P1.1ORG0000H;起始地址為0000HLJMPMAINORG0013H;中斷服務(wù)入口地址為0013HLJMPST_1;轉(zhuǎn)而執(zhí)行中斷服務(wù)程序2021/6/278項(xiàng)目實(shí)施:程序設(shè)計(jì)主程序初始化段ORG0030HMAIN:MOVLED,#0FFH;P1口初始化,接在P1口上的所有燈均滅SETBEX1;開(kāi)啟外部中斷1CLRIT1;設(shè)置為低電平觸發(fā)方式SETBEA;允許總中斷2021/6/279項(xiàng)目實(shí)施:程序設(shè)計(jì)主程序段-點(diǎn)亮D1D1-ON:CLRD1;點(diǎn)亮D1SJMPD1-ON;循環(huán)2021/6/2710項(xiàng)目實(shí)施:程序設(shè)計(jì)外部中斷1服務(wù)程序段-熄滅D1,點(diǎn)亮D2ST_1:SETBD1;熄滅D1CLRD2;點(diǎn)亮D2LCALLDELAY_1S;延時(shí)1sSETBD2;熄滅D2RETI;中斷子程序返回指令2021/6/2711項(xiàng)目實(shí)施:程序設(shè)計(jì)延時(shí)1S子程序段DELAY_1S:MOVR7,#10DL1:MOVR6,#200DL2:MOVR5,#250DJNZR5,$DJNZR6,DL2DJNZR7,DL1RET;子程序返回指令END2021/6/2712效果演示2021/6/2713例題仿照此設(shè)計(jì)過(guò)程,完成以下項(xiàng)目的設(shè)計(jì):
按鍵SW1接在P3.2(),LED燈接在P1.7,要求:首先燈處在關(guān)閉狀態(tài),按鍵按下以后燈開(kāi)啟,用中斷方式完成。2021/6/2714例題分析所需元器件:?jiǎn)纹瑱C(jī)芯片AT89S51發(fā)光二極管LED燈電阻10K?電阻220?按鍵S硬件電路設(shè)計(jì):復(fù)位電路、時(shí)鐘電路、電源電路、LED燈接在P1.7,中斷開(kāi)關(guān)接P3.2(外部中斷0入口)程序設(shè)計(jì):程序設(shè)計(jì)思路程序編寫(xiě)2021/6/2715例題設(shè)計(jì)2021/6/2716例題設(shè)計(jì)主程序中斷服務(wù)子程序開(kāi)始設(shè)置向量表P1口初始化開(kāi)啟外部中斷0,允許總中斷,設(shè)置外部中斷0觸發(fā)方式等待中斷發(fā)生結(jié)束開(kāi)始熄滅燈返回2021/6/2717LEDEQUP1;兩只LED均接在P1上,EQU將一個(gè)常數(shù)或匯編符號(hào)賦給字符名D1BITP1.7;D1接在P1.0,BIT用于定義位變量ORG0000H;起始地址為0000HLJMPMAINORG0003H;中斷服務(wù)入口地址為0013HLJMPST_1;轉(zhuǎn)而執(zhí)行中斷服務(wù)程序例題設(shè)計(jì)2021/6/2718ORG0030HMAIN:CLRD1;P1口初始化,點(diǎn)亮D1
SETBEX1;開(kāi)啟外部中斷1
CLRIT1;設(shè)置為低電平觸發(fā)方式
SETBEA;允許總中斷
SJMP$;等待中斷發(fā)生2021/6/2719ST_1:SETBD1;熄滅D1
RETI
溫馨提示
- 1. 本站所有資源如無(wú)特殊說(shuō)明,都需要本地電腦安裝OFFICE2007和PDF閱讀器。圖紙軟件為CAD,CAXA,PROE,UG,SolidWorks等.壓縮文件請(qǐng)下載最新的WinRAR軟件解壓。
- 2. 本站的文檔不包含任何第三方提供的附件圖紙等,如果需要附件,請(qǐng)聯(lián)系上傳者。文件的所有權(quán)益歸上傳用戶(hù)所有。
- 3. 本站RAR壓縮包中若帶圖紙,網(wǎng)頁(yè)內(nèi)容里面會(huì)有圖紙預(yù)覽,若沒(méi)有圖紙預(yù)覽就沒(méi)有圖紙。
- 4. 未經(jīng)權(quán)益所有人同意不得將文件中的內(nèi)容挪作商業(yè)或盈利用途。
- 5. 人人文庫(kù)網(wǎng)僅提供信息存儲(chǔ)空間,僅對(duì)用戶(hù)上傳內(nèi)容的表現(xiàn)方式做保護(hù)處理,對(duì)用戶(hù)上傳分享的文檔內(nèi)容本身不做任何修改或編輯,并不能對(duì)任何下載內(nèi)容負(fù)責(zé)。
- 6. 下載文件中如有侵權(quán)或不適當(dāng)內(nèi)容,請(qǐng)與我們聯(lián)系,我們立即糾正。
- 7. 本站不保證下載資源的準(zhǔn)確性、安全性和完整性, 同時(shí)也不承擔(dān)用戶(hù)因使用這些下載資源對(duì)自己和他人造成任何形式的傷害或損失。
最新文檔
- 資金管理與優(yōu)化實(shí)踐總結(jié)
- 廣西河池市環(huán)江縣2022-2023學(xué)年六年級(jí)上學(xué)期英語(yǔ)期末試卷
- 《演講中的自我介紹》課件
- 2025年山西省、陜西省、寧夏、青海省八省聯(lián)考高考地理模擬試卷
- 2023年廣西壯族自治區(qū)柳州市公開(kāi)招聘警務(wù)輔助人員輔警筆試自考題1卷含答案
- 2024年山西省朔州市公開(kāi)招聘警務(wù)輔助人員輔警筆試自考題2卷含答案
- 《全身麻醉》課件
- 機(jī)電部的口號(hào)和目標(biāo)
- 遼寧省本溪市(2024年-2025年小學(xué)六年級(jí)語(yǔ)文)統(tǒng)編版綜合練習(xí)((上下)學(xué)期)試卷及答案
- 《慢阻肺健康大課堂》課件
- 子長(zhǎng)市長(zhǎng)征文化運(yùn)動(dòng)公園項(xiàng)目社會(huì)穩(wěn)定風(fēng)險(xiǎn)評(píng)估報(bào)告
- 浙教版七年級(jí)科學(xué)上冊(cè)期末綜合素質(zhì)檢測(cè)含答案
- 2024年北京市離婚協(xié)議書(shū)樣本
- 2019年海南省公務(wù)員考試申論真題(乙類(lèi))
- 北京郵電大學(xué)《操作系統(tǒng)》2022-2023學(xué)年期末試卷
- 2024-2025學(xué)年人教版高二上學(xué)期期末英語(yǔ)試題及解答參考
- 2023年稅收基礎(chǔ)知識(shí)考試試題庫(kù)和答案解析
- 熱氣球項(xiàng)目可行性實(shí)施報(bào)告
- 雙向進(jìn)入交叉任職制度
- 合成纖維的熔融紡絲工藝研究考核試卷
- 管道改造施工方案
評(píng)論
0/150
提交評(píng)論